Full Description
{1} Single storey structure of coursed local limestone under Welsh slate roof. Sited with north gable end to the road, main façade seemingly that of west elevation (east elevation observed). West elevation symmetrical with door in centre of secondary gable giving the building a cruciform plan. Three windows each side of central door. Each window and the door is squat 'gothic' style with gauged stonework fanning the voussoirs. Roadside gable has large gothic, shallow arched opening, no other windows or doors apart from a square opening under guaged brickwork possibly indicating a half storey in the roofspace. Interior not inspected.
{3} Labelled as Boot and Shoe factory
